Baseball: Falcons open Turlock tourney with loss

Ripon Christian 7, Millennium 5

The Millennium baseball team opened the Turlock Christian Tournament with the loss on Thursday to Ripon Christian. Ripon Christian batters hit home runs in the first and second innings to take a 6-0 lead.

Gavin Compton hit a three-run homer in the fourth inning for the Falcons. Millennium also scored one run in each the fifth and sixth innings to cut Ripon Chrisitian’s lead to 7-6. But the Knights scored another run in the bottom of the seventh to but the game out of reach.

Falcons starting pitcher Spencer Blackwell gave up seven hits and six runs in two innings in the loss. Gavin Compton pitched four innings and gave up four hits, one run and struck out six. He also led Millennium at the plate with a double and a homer while Tanner Carroll also had two base hits for the day. The loss puts the Falcons at 10-5 for the season.
